Varies from year to year but there's this chart that shows how many people they interview/accept in a given year. And I remember at my interview date they mentioned that about 90% of the class comes from the alternate list. Which means if the class size is ~100 then about 90 come from the alternate list. Keep in mind though that they accept a lot more than 90 off the alternate list because there's a good share that will end up not going to the school. Which is why I think the chart is probably a better representation. So if we're going by the information in the chart, it looks like the probability of getting accepted after the interview (whether or not it's the alternate list doesn't matter) is somewhere between 40-50%.
